The Catholic New World
Parish Pride

Annunciata Church
11128 S. Avenue G, Chicago

The mark of Mary is on Annunciata Parish. Under the direction of the Order of the Servants of Mary, its contemporary styled semi-circular church was designed by architect William Butorac and dedicated in 1970. Colorful faceted glass windows include the Seven Sorrows of Mary and the Resurrection of Jesus, executed by Daprado Rigaliís Ron Bottari.

On the far Southeast Side of Chicago, it has Indiana as its eastern border. Todayís neighborhood blends European- with Hispanic-Americans, facing challenges in the light of faith. Together they are family-oriented, hard-working, generous in supporting parish projects, faith-filled and can ìtell it like it is.î A novena to Our Sorrowful Mother (8 a.m. Saturdays) stretches to the parish's founding.

Each December parishioners of Mexican heritage celebrate the novena to Our Lady of Guadalupe. This blue-collar parish is in the shadow of the Skyway, as well as the loving mantle of Our Lady.
